Atualizei hoje o Photoshop para versão 25.9.1 e as barras laterais de ferramentas desapareceram. Os controles sobre camadas, equilíbrio de cores, entre outros, que ficavam na lateral direita sumiram. E também os comandos da lateral esquerda (laço, seleção, mover, bandaid, desfoque, .......) todos sumiram.

 

Tentei diversas formas de configuração mas não consegui retornar essas barras de comando. Só aparece agora, uma barra sobre bibliotecas.

 

Isso é um erro da atualização? Será corrigido? Ou esses comandos ficaram ocultos e ainda não descobri onde estão? Como faço para voltar à versão anterior do Photosho? Alguém poderia me ajudar?

 

Anexei um print de como o programa está aparecendo para mim.
